For my aviary project I'm planning on having the wire for the roof and punting a glass layer over the
top. The aviary needs to be secure from any animals like dogs and cat etc and if a bird gets between
the double door space I would recommend making it bigger so it's essayer to get the bird.

Looking after budgies would need human contact. They need to be fed budgie mix and millet spray,
garden greens and corn they drink water that needs to be changed daily. They like nature and the
environment. My papa has a tree in his aviary to make his birds feel like they are in nature. For a
nesting box I would put more than one so they have more of an option where they want to lay their
eggs. I would put the breeding boxes further away from the door so they wont get a fright when
someone enters. So far I have not found out what I want to put on the floor to keep it fresh.  

What I can do that does not cost anything I can remove the glass wearing gloves and put the
glass in the recycling bin. We have boards in the garage that could be used for the floor 

What we need to buy wire netting, framing for the double door, clear pvc,hinges, door catch.
